A rise of up to 343%! Vitamin prices are rapidly rising

ECHEMI 2020-04-15

On March 24, 2020, India announced that it the country would lockdown for 21 days starting at 0:00 on the 25th to curb the spread of the epidemic. Affected by India's "shutdown" and the outbreak of the epidemic in the world, the prices of APIs have shown a sharp increase.


 
Vitamins are the main varieties in bulk APIs. Global vitamin production capacity has been transferred to China. Currently, China is the world's largest vitamin exporter. Judging from the published price trends in early April, vitamin prices have increased significantly. Vitamins took the Lead in raising prices among various varieties of APIs.

As a bulk API, vitamins' downstream demand is basically stable, and price fluctuations are mainly caused by supply-side changes. Affected by the cronavirus, the market prices of many vitamin products have soared recently. Since 2020, there have been 14 vitamin products whose price has increased by more than 10%. Among them, vitamin D3 rose by as much as 343.2%, and others rose by more than 50% including vitamin B1, vitamin A, biotin, vitamin K3, and vitamin E.
 


In the European market, affected by the spread of the COVID-19 and the suspension of production by some manufacturers, the price of vitamin products has also risen to a certain extent. The current price data of some vitamin products that can be queried show that the average price increase from January 2 to April 2 is still the largest increase in vitamin D3, up to 272.5%; followed by biotin, an increase of 141.2%; The increase of vitamin B2 also exceeded 20%.

 

Global production of various vitamins is concentrated in China
 
According to a report from the University of Minnesota, the production bases of the four major vitamin manufacturers in Europe, DSM, BASF, Adisseo and Lonza, are located in Germany, France, Switzerland and Sweden. This makes the output of vitamin A, vitamin E, and niacin reach 65%, 42%, and 43% in Europe, respectively, each exceeding 40%.


 
Currently, global biotin, Folic Acid and vitamin B12 are only produced in China. The output of vitamin B1, vitamin B6, vitamin C, vitamin D3 and Calcium Pantothenate all account for more than 80%. All vitamin products are produced in China.

 

Some vitamin products have seen significant price increases recently
 
Vitamin D3: The main production capacity is concentrated in the country. Garden Biology is a leading company in the industry with a production capacity of about 5,000 tons. There are also expansion projects of 3600 tons of feed-grade vitamin D3 powder, 540 tons of food-grade vitamin D3 powder, and 1200 tons of 25-hydroxyvitamin D3 powder The project provides considerable capacity. The overseas production companies are mainly DSM in Europe and Fermenta in India. The demand in the aquaculture industry is rigid, but due to many reasons such as tight raw materials, delayed domestic resumption of work, and the impact of the epidemic in Europe, the release of vitamin D3 production capacity has been limited. In the short term, the supply and demand contradictions have increased and prices have risen.


 
The price of vitamin D3 has risen by 343.2% in the past three months. Its increase was mainly concentrated in the past half month, from 137.5 yuan / kg on March 20 to 410 yuan / kg on April 2, an increase of 198.2% in the last half month.

 

Vitamin A: Except for China, vitamin A production enterprises are basically concentrated in Europe. DSM's vitamin A bases are located in Switzerland and Sweden, BASF is located in Ludwigshafen, Germany, and Adisseo is located in France. The three companies have a combined production capacity of more than 20,000 tons, accounting for more than 60% of the industry's total production capacity. At present, BASF is in a state of suspending production and waiting for work. Affected by the spread of the new coronary pneumonia epidemic, the uncertainty of BASF's resumption of production expansion has further increased. This has also led to recent increases in vitamin A prices.


 
The price of vitamin A has increased by 74% in the past three months. Since March 6, its price has increased significantly, from 340 yuan / kg to 535 yuan / kg on April 2, a price increase of 57.4% in the past month.
